Assess Hospital Plumbing Corrosion Immediately

Corrosion in hospital plumbing systems is a critical issue that cannot be overlooked. It’s essential to assess hospital plumbing corrosion immediately to prevent further damage and ensure patient safety. Hospital plumbing systems are complex networks that support vital healthcare operations, from delivering clean water to removing wastewater. Any sign of corrosion can compromise these essential services. A comprehensive assessment should consider the entire hospital plumbing system design, focusing on materials, age, and exposure to moisture, chemicals, or other corrosive elements. For instance, traditional metal pipes often corrode over time due to water’s mineral content or environmental factors. Modern healthcare facilities are increasingly adopting trenchless sewer line replacement techniques to mitigate corrosion risks in their plumbing systems. These non-invasive methods involve advanced technology to repair or replace pipes without excavation, reducing disruption and potential contamination.
Healthcare facility plumbing design plays a pivotal role in minimizing corrosion. Strategically incorporating corrosion-resistant materials, implementing proper ventilation, and ensuring adequate drainage can significantly prolong the lifespan of hospital plumbing systems. For example, some modern facilities use polymer pipes that are highly resistant to corrosion compared to traditional metal counterparts. Additionally, regular maintenance checks, including water quality testing and pipe inspection, are crucial for early detection of corrosion. Efficient hospital cooling tower maintenance is another vital aspect of addressing common hospital plumbing problems. Cooling towers, integral to many hospital HVAC systems, are susceptible to corrosion and scale buildup. Regular cleaning and chemical treatments can prevent these issues, ensuring optimal performance and extending the life of the equipment. Hospitals should establish comprehensive maintenance schedules that include visual inspections, water quality testing, and necessary repairs or replacements. According to industry experts, efficient cooling tower management can reduce energy consumption by up to 25%, contributing to significant cost savings for healthcare facilities.
